FOI request (FOIR-181113385)
Council Spending
Requested Fri 06 March 2020
Responded Fri 24 April 2020Please could you tell me how much has been spent on:
1. Ceremonial robes and props for council officials
2. Public relations (including social media)
3. Taxis taken by council officials
4. Mobile phones
5. Advertising council cuts or how the council will cope with them
Please give me the information broken down by year, for the last six years (by this I mean from 2014 and including any data you have for 2020).
If this request exceeds the cost/time threshold set out in the Freedom of Information Act, please disregard question 5.
If it is not possible to provide the information requested due to the information exceeding the cost of compliance limits identified in Section 12, please provide advice and assistance, under the Section 16 obligations of the Act, as to how I can refine my request.
Response
Please accept my apologies for the delay in responding.
Q1 - Ceremonial Robes
2014 - £13,987.34
2015 - £2,824.13
2016 - £1,032.78
2017 - £3,183.18
2018 - £6,187.51
2019 - £2,004.53
Q2 - Public Relations
Hastings Borough Council does not have a separate account code for Public Relations (Social Media) this is incorporated within a general account code. If given the figures will not be an accurate for public relations alone.
Q3 - Taxis
2014 - £1,945.20
2015 - £1,341.60
2016 - £2,688.76
2017 - £4,162.41
2018 - £7,411.59
2019 - £15,053.37
Q4 - Mobile Phones
2014 - £20,337.48
2015 - £20,862.90
2016 - £21,610.29
2017 - £21,096.24
2018 - £19,615.57
2019 - £22,116.86
Q5 - Information not held
